Proper Licensing And Insurance

Licensing and insurance represent vital elements to evaluate when selecting a general contractor, providing guarantees of compliance and protection. A properly licensed contractor exhibits conformity to local regulations and industry standards, guaranteeing quality work. Homeowners should verify the contractor's license through relevant state or local agencies to confirm its validity.

Having adequate insurance is just as important, as it shields both the contractor and the homeowner from potential liabilities. A reliable contractor should possess general liability insurance, which covers accidents and damages that may occur during the project. Furthermore, workers' compensation insurance is vital to shield from injuries incurred by workers on-site. Before hiring, homeowners need to request proof of both licensing and insurance to guarantee they are making a informed decision.

Questions & Answers

When Do I Need a General Contractor?

Determining the need for a general contractor entails examining project complexity, required permits, and specialized skills. Homeowners should consider their budget, timeline, and experience level, as well as the project's scale and potential challenges.

What Timelines Should Be Expected for Renovation Projects?

Common project timelines for renovations vary significantly, often spanning from a few weeks for minor updates to several months for large-scale remodels. Factors impacting duration include project scope, permits needed, and contractor availability.

Are Permits Required for All Types of Renovations?

Permits are typically needed for most types of renovations, particularly those that include structural alterations, electrical work, or plumbing. Nonetheless, minor cosmetic updates might not require permits, based on local codes and particular project details.

How Do Contractors Tackle Unforeseen Issues During a Project?

Contractors handle unexpected issues by analyzing the problem, consulting with clients, and implementing resolutions. They may update timelines and budgets, confirming that the project remains on track while maintaining honest dialogue throughout the renovation work.

What Payment Options Are Available for Contractor Services?

Contractors commonly offer diverse payment methods, including cash, credit cards, checks, and financing plans. Some may require deposits upfront, while others allow milestone payments throughout the project, offering flexibility for clients with diverse financial conditions.
